Instructions
Pour boiling water into blender container.
Add margarine and sugar. Blend until combined.
Add the dry milk powder 1 cup at a time, blending after each addition. Store in refrigerator and use where a recipe calls for sweetened condensed milk, 1 1/3 cups equals one 14 ounce can.
